Parliament lifts immunity of Deputy FM and one SYRIZA MP

The Greek Parliament voted in favor to lift the immunity of deputy Foreign Minister, Giorgos Katrougalos, and of Giannis Stefos, lawmaker from the ruling party SYRIZA. The Palriament voted against the lifting of immunity of one lawmaker of New Democracy and one from PASOK.

Katrougalos 174 Yes, 7 No

Stefos 175 Yes, 3 No

The case of Kathrougalos refers to breach of duty towards the Greek State for an amount of more than 500,000 euros. The offense was reportedly committed in the period 2010-2012. the deputy FM had reportedly asked for lifting of his immunity saying that the case refers to several professors at the University of  Thrace.

The offense for Stefos is manslaughter. The SYRIZA MP has also asked for the lifting of his immunity, saying “there must be finally an end to the case for which he has been found innocent in the civil courts.”

The case of Vaggelis Meimarakis (ND) concerned investigation after a citizen filed against him claiming offense of “breach of duty” during the period he was Parliament Speaker.

As for Giannis Loverdos (PASOK) the case concerned an offense with regards to state secrets and especially the leakage of a classified document form the Defense Department.
